Reginald Harden Jr. built his college career from 2020 through 2025 as a wide receiver from Jacksonville, FL wearing No. 5, spending time with Arkansas State, Florida State, and Tarleton State. The clearest part of Reginald Harden Jr.'s career was his receiving role: 3 catches, 52 receiving yards, and 2 touchdowns across 1 career game in the available record.
